  • 2 tablespoons of whole flaxseeds
  • 1 cup of filtered water
  • Optional: A few drops of essential oil (such as lavender or rosehip for additional skin benefits)

Instructions:

  1. Prepare the Gel: In a small saucepan, combine the flaxseeds and water. Bring the mixture to a boil, then reduce the heat and let it simmer. Stir frequently until the water starts to thicken into a gel-like consistency. This typically takes around 10-15 minutes.
  2. Strain the Gel: Place a fine mesh strainer or cheesecloth over a clean bowl and pour the mixture through it to remove the seeds. You can extract as much gel as possible by squeezing the cheesecloth or pressing the mixture with a spoon.
  3. Add Essential Oils: Once the gel has cooled, you can add a few drops of your chosen essential oil. Mix well to incorporate the oil into the gel.
  4. Store: Transfer the gel to an airtight container and store it in the refrigerator. It will remain fresh for up to 2 weeks.

You can enjoy the benefits of flaxseed gel in two ways:

  • As a Daily Moisturizer: Apply the gel to clean skin on your face and neck as a daily moisturizer. The gel will hydrate your skin, provide essential nutrients, and help maintain elasticity, reducing the appearance of fine lines and wrinkles.
  • As a Face Mask: You can also use the gel as a face mask once or twice a week. Apply a thicker layer to your face, leave it on for approximately 20 minutes, and then rinse off with warm water. This will give your skin a nourishing boost and leave it feeling refreshed.
